ClickView 24-7 maintains a constant archive of recorded digital television shows, able to store over 700 hours of digital television. Teachers no longer need to plan and schedule requests for television shows or worry about delayed broadcasts or scheduling inaccuracies.
ClickView 24-7 records all shows from up to six channels as they are broadcast on free-to-air digital television. Every show broadcast during the week is at your fingertips, ready to be extracted and catalogued in the ClickView Library Server

ClickView 24-7 automatically records shows from up to six channels as they are broadcast on free-to-air digital television. You can set the start and stop time for each day (for example, 7am to 11pm). Once the aerials are connected and your network administrator/IT manager has installed the ClickView 24-7, you can begin recording.
For more information, see the article Recording Programmes.
NOTE: You must have a valid ERA licence to record free to air television.

You can browse and extract recorded digital television shows stored on ClickView 24-7, remove advertisements, create chapters, attach metadata all using the ClickView 24-7 Manager. This can be found within your ClickView Library Manager application.
Once you have opened the ClickView Library Manager, choose Tools, then ClickView 24-7 Manager. Detailed instructions for using the ClickView 24-7 Manager can be found on this article

ClickView 24-7 Manager is part of the ClickView Library Manager application. To be able to run the 24-7 Manager please ensure your PC meets the system requirements below.
- An active ClickView Library Server Licence
- Digital television reception
- A valid ERA licence
Windows XP Pro (SP2) - Windows Vista is not currently supported
Recommended:
- Dual Core Processor (Pentium D or higher, AMD Athlon X2 3800+ or higher)
- 2GB RAM
- 128MB dedicated graphics card (DirectX 9.0c compatible)
- 1 Gbit/s Network Connection
- 600MB free disk space for each hour of video being edited
- 1024 x 768 Minimum Screen Resolution
Minimum:
- Single Core Processor (Pentium 4 3GHz or equivalent)
- 1GB RAM
- 128MB dedicated graphics card (DirectX 9.0c compatible)
- 100Mbit/s Network Connection
- 1024 x 768 Minimum Screen Resolution
